Overview
The Stephania Erecta, also known as the Sukhothai turtle plant, is a unique and easy-care houseplant featuring a distinctive round caudex and thick, succulent-like root. Native to Thailand, this bonsai-like plant thrives in moderate light and requires minimal watering, making it perfect for beginners or busy plant lovers. Its charming appearance adds greenery and character to any home, office, or garden.

Use & Care
Plant about 1/3 of the root in well-drained soil, exposing the caudex above the surface. Water every 1-2 weeks, allowing the soil to dry between waterings. During cooler months, reduce watering as the plant may go dormant. Avoid overwatering to prevent root rot. Place in bright, indirect light.
Questions & Answers
Is Stephania Erecta suitable for beginners?
Yes, it is very easy to care for and tolerates light neglect, making it perfect for beginners.
How often should I water my Stephania Erecta?
Water every 1-2 weeks. The plant stores water in its root, so it does not need frequent watering.
What kind of light does it need?
It prefers bright, indirect light. Avoid direct sunlight which can scorch the leaves.
